Los que se establecieron en Jerusalén
11 Los líderes del pueblo se establecieron en Jerusalén. Entre el resto del pueblo se hizo un sorteo para que uno de cada diez se quedara a vivir en Jerusalén, la ciudad santa, y los otros nueve se establecieran en las otras poblaciones. 2 El pueblo bendijo a todos los que se ofrecieron voluntariamente a vivir en Jerusalén.
3 Estos son los jefes de la provincia que se establecieron en Jerusalén y en las otras poblaciones de Judá. Los israelitas, los sacerdotes, los levitas, los servidores del Templo y los descendientes de los servidores de Salomón se establecieron, cada uno en su propia población y en su respectiva propiedad. 4 Estos fueron los judíos y benjamitas que se establecieron en Jerusalén:
De los descendientes de Judá:
Ataías, hijo de Uzías, hijo de Zacarías, hijo de Amarías, hijo de Sefatías, hijo de Malalel, de los descendientes de Fares;
5 y Maseías, hijo de Baruc, hijo de Coljozé, hijo de Jazaías, hijo de Adaías, hijo de Joyarib, hijo de Zacarías, hijo de Siloní.
6 El total de los descendientes de Fares que se establecieron en Jerusalén fue de cuatrocientos sesenta y ocho hombres capaces.
7 De los descendientes de Benjamín:
Salú, hijo de Mesulán, hijo de Joed, hijo de Pedaías, hijo de Colaías, hijo de Maseías, hijo de Itiel, hijo de Isaías, 8 y sus hermanos[a] Gabay y Salay. En total eran novecientos veintiocho.
9 Su jefe era Joel, hijo de Zicrí, y el segundo jefe de la ciudad era Judá, hijo de Senuá.[b]
10 De los sacerdotes:
Jedaías, hijo de Joyarib, Jaquín,
11 Seraías, hijo de Jilquías, hijo de Mesulán, hijo de Sadoc, hijo de Merayot, hijo de Ajitob, que era el oficial a cargo del Templo de Dios, 12 y sus parientes, que eran ochocientos veintidós y trabajaban en el Templo;
así mismo, Adaías, hijo de Jeroán, hijo de Pelalías, hijo de Amsí, hijo de Zacarías, hijo de Pasur, hijo de Malquías, 13 y sus parientes, los cuales eran jefes de familia y sumaban doscientos cuarenta y dos;
también Amasay, hijo de Azarel, hijo de Ajsay, hijo de Mesilemot, hijo de Imer, 14 y sus parientes, los cuales eran ciento veintiocho valientes.
Su jefe era Zabdiel, hijo de Guedolín.
15 De los levitas:
Semaías, hijo de Jasub, hijo de Azricán, hijo de Jasabías, hijo de Buní;
16 Sabetay y Jozabad, que eran jefes de los levitas y estaban encargados de la obra exterior del Templo de Dios;
17 Matanías, hijo de Micaías, hijo de Zabdí, hijo de Asaf, que dirigía el coro de los que entonaban las acciones de gracias en el momento de la oración;
Bacbuquías, segundo entre sus hermanos,
y Abdá, hijo de Samúa, hijo de Galal, hijo de Jedutún.
18 Los levitas que se establecieron en la ciudad santa fueron doscientos ochenta y cuatro.
19 De los porteros:
Acub, Talmón y sus parientes, que vigilaban las puertas. En total eran ciento setenta y dos.
20 Los demás israelitas, de los sacerdotes y de los levitas, vivían en todas las poblaciones de Judá, cada uno en su propiedad.
21 Los servidores del Templo, que estaban bajo la dirección de Zijá y Guispa, se establecieron en Ofel.
22 El jefe de los levitas que estaban en Jerusalén era Uzi, hijo de Baní, hijo de Jasabías, hijo de Matanías, hijo de Micaías, uno de los descendientes de Asaf. Estos tenían a su cargo el canto en el servicio del Templo de Dios. 23 Una orden real y un reglamento establecían los deberes diarios de los cantores.
24 Para atender a todos los asuntos del pueblo, el rey había nombrado como su representante a Petaías, hijo de Mesezabel, que era uno de los descendientes de Zera, hijo de Judá.
Otras ciudades habitadas
25 Algunos judíos se establecieron en las siguientes ciudades con sus poblaciones: Quiriat Arbá, Dibón, Yecabsel, 26 Jesúa, Moladá, Bet Pelet, 27 Jazar Súal, Berseba, 28 Siclag, Mecona, 29 Enrimón, Zora, Jarmut, 30 Zanoa, Adulán, Laquis y Azeca, es decir, desde Berseba hasta el valle de Hinón.
31 Los benjamitas se establecieron en Gueba, Micmás, Aías, Betel y sus poblaciones, 32 Anatot, Nob, Ananías, 33 Jazor, Ramá, Guitayin, 34 Jadid, Seboyín, Nebalat, 35 Lod y Ono, y en el valle de los Artesanos.
36 Algunos levitas de Judá se unieron a los benjamitas.
Nechemyah 11
Orthodox Jewish Bible
11 And the rulers of the people dwelt at Yerushalayim; the rest of the people also cast goralot, to bring one of ten to dwell in Yerushalayim Ir HaKodesh, and nine parts to dwell in other cities.
2 And the people blessed all the men, that willingly offered themselves to dwell at Yerushalayim.
3 Now these are the chiefs of the province that dwelt in Yerushalayim, but in the towns of Yehudah dwelt every one in his possession in their towns—Yisroel, the Kohanim, and the Levi’im, and the Netinim, and the Bnei Avdei Sh’lomo.
4 And at Yerushalayim dwelt certain of the Bnei Yehudah, and of the Bnei Binyamin. Of the Bnei Yehudah; Atayah ben Uziyah, ben Zecharyah, ben Amaryah, ben Shephatyah, ben Mahalal’el, of the children of Peretz;
5 And Ma’aseiyah ben Baruch, ben Colchozeh, ben Chazayah, ben Adayah, ben Yoyariv, ben Zecharyah, ben Shelah.
6 All the Bnei Peretz that dwelt at Yerushalayim were four hundred threescore and eight anshei chayil.
7 And these are the Bnei Binyamin: Sallu ben Meshullam, ben Yoed, ben Pedayah, ben Kolayah, ben Ma’aseiyah, ben Itiel, ben Yeshayah.
8 And after him Gabai, Sallai, 928.
9 And Yoel ben Zichri was their pakid (overseer), and Yehudah ben Hasnuah was second over the Ir.
10 Of the Kohanim; Yedayah ben Yoyariv, Yachin,
11 Serayah ben Chilkiyah ben Meshullam ben Tzadok ben Merayot ben Achituv the Nagid Bais HaElohim.
12 And their brethren that did the work of the Beis {HaMikdash] were eight hundred twenty and two; and Adayah ben Yerocham, ben Pelalyah, ben Amtzi, ben Zecharyah, ben Pashchur, ben Malkiyah.
13 And his brethren, chief of the avot, two hundred forty and two; and Amashsai ben Azare’el ben Achzai ben Meshillemot ben Immer,
14 And their brethren, gibborei chayil, one hundred twenty and eight; and their overseer was Zavdiel ben HaGedolim.
15 Also of the Levi’im; Shemayah ben Chashuv ben Azrikam ben Chashavyah ben Bunni;
16 And Shabtai and Yozavad, of the chief of the Levi’im, had the oversight of the outside work of the Beis HaElohim.
17 And Matanyah ben Micha ben Zavdi ben Asaph was the Rosh leading techillah in tefillah, and Bakbukyah the second among his brethren, and Avda ben Shammua ben Galal ben Yedutun.
18 All the Levi’im in the Ir HaKodesh were two hundred fourscore and four.
19 Moreover the gatekeepers, Akuv, Talmon, and their brethren that kept the gates, were one hundred seventy and two.
20 And the rest of Yisroel, of the Kohanim, and the Levi’im, were in all the cities of Yehudah, every one in his nachalah.
21 But the Netinim dwelt in Ophel, and Tzicha and Gishpa were over the Netinim.
22 The overseer also of the Levi’im at Yerushalayim was Uzzi ben Bani, ben Chashavyah ben Matanyah ben Micha. Of the Bnei Asaph, the singers were responsible for the Beis HaElohim.
23 For it was the king’s commandment concerning them, that a regulation be for the singers, over their daily actities.
24 And Petachyah ben Mesheizav’el, of the Bnei Zerach ben Yehudah, was the king’s deputy in all matters concerning the people.
25 And for the villages, with their fields, some of the children of Yehudah dwelt at Kiryat-Arba, and in the villages thereof, and at Divon, and in the villages thereof, and at Yekabze’el, and in the villages thereof,
26 And at Yeshua, and at Moladah, and at Beit-Pelet,
27 And at Chatzar Shual, and at Beer Sheva, and in the villages thereof,
28 And at Tziklag, and at Mechonah, and in the villages thereof,
29 And at En-Rimmon, and at Tzorah, and at Yarmut,
30 Zanoach, Adulam, and in their villages, at Lachish, and the fields thereof, at Azekah, and in the villages thereof. And they dwelt from BeerSheva unto the valley of Gehinnom.
31 The children also of Binyamin from Geva dwelt at Michmas, and Ayah, and Beit-El, and in their villages.
32 And at Anatot, Nov, Ananyah,
33 Chatzor, Ramah, Gittayim,
34 Chadid, Tzvo’im, Nevalat,
35 Lud, and Ono, the Gey-HaCharashim.
36 And of the Levi’im were divisions in Yehudah and in Binyamin.
Nehemiah 11
New International Version
The New Residents of Jerusalem(A)
11 Now the leaders of the people settled in Jerusalem. The rest of the people cast lots to bring one out of every ten of them to live in Jerusalem,(B) the holy city,(C) while the remaining nine were to stay in their own towns.(D) 2 The people commended all who volunteered to live in Jerusalem.
3 These are the provincial leaders who settled in Jerusalem (now some Israelites, priests, Levites, temple servants and descendants of Solomon’s servants lived in the towns of Judah, each on their own property in the various towns,(E) 4 while other people from both Judah and Benjamin(F) lived in Jerusalem):(G)
From the descendants of Judah:
Athaiah son of Uzziah, the son of Zechariah, the son of Amariah, the son of Shephatiah, the son of Mahalalel, a descendant of Perez; 5 and Maaseiah son of Baruch, the son of Kol-Hozeh, the son of Hazaiah, the son of Adaiah, the son of Joiarib, the son of Zechariah, a descendant of Shelah. 6 The descendants of Perez who lived in Jerusalem totaled 468 men of standing.
7 From the descendants of Benjamin:
Sallu son of Meshullam, the son of Joed, the son of Pedaiah, the son of Kolaiah, the son of Maaseiah, the son of Ithiel, the son of Jeshaiah, 8 and his followers, Gabbai and Sallai—928 men. 9 Joel son of Zikri was their chief officer, and Judah son of Hassenuah was over the New Quarter of the city.
10 From the priests:
Jedaiah; the son of Joiarib; Jakin; 11 Seraiah(H) son of Hilkiah, the son of Meshullam, the son of Zadok, the son of Meraioth, the son of Ahitub,(I) the official in charge of the house of God, 12 and their associates, who carried on work for the temple—822 men; Adaiah son of Jeroham, the son of Pelaliah, the son of Amzi, the son of Zechariah, the son of Pashhur, the son of Malkijah, 13 and his associates, who were heads of families—242 men; Amashsai son of Azarel, the son of Ahzai, the son of Meshillemoth, the son of Immer, 14 and his[a] associates, who were men of standing—128. Their chief officer was Zabdiel son of Haggedolim.
15 From the Levites:
Shemaiah son of Hasshub, the son of Azrikam, the son of Hashabiah, the son of Bunni; 16 Shabbethai(J) and Jozabad,(K) two of the heads of the Levites, who had charge of the outside work of the house of God; 17 Mattaniah(L) son of Mika, the son of Zabdi, the son of Asaph,(M) the director who led in thanksgiving and prayer; Bakbukiah, second among his associates; and Abda son of Shammua, the son of Galal, the son of Jeduthun.(N) 18 The Levites in the holy city(O) totaled 284.
19 The gatekeepers:
Akkub, Talmon and their associates, who kept watch at the gates—172 men.
20 The rest of the Israelites, with the priests and Levites, were in all the towns of Judah, each on their ancestral property.
21 The temple servants(P) lived on the hill of Ophel, and Ziha and Gishpa were in charge of them.
22 The chief officer of the Levites in Jerusalem was Uzzi son of Bani, the son of Hashabiah, the son of Mattaniah,(Q) the son of Mika. Uzzi was one of Asaph’s descendants, who were the musicians responsible for the service of the house of God. 23 The musicians(R) were under the king’s orders, which regulated their daily activity.
24 Pethahiah son of Meshezabel, one of the descendants of Zerah(S) son of Judah, was the king’s agent in all affairs relating to the people.
25 As for the villages with their fields, some of the people of Judah lived in Kiriath Arba(T) and its surrounding settlements, in Dibon(U) and its settlements, in Jekabzeel and its villages, 26 in Jeshua, in Moladah,(V) in Beth Pelet,(W) 27 in Hazar Shual,(X) in Beersheba(Y) and its settlements, 28 in Ziklag,(Z) in Mekonah and its settlements, 29 in En Rimmon, in Zorah,(AA) in Jarmuth,(AB) 30 Zanoah,(AC) Adullam(AD) and their villages, in Lachish(AE) and its fields, and in Azekah(AF) and its settlements. So they were living all the way from Beersheba(AG) to the Valley of Hinnom.
31 The descendants of the Benjamites from Geba(AH) lived in Mikmash,(AI) Aija, Bethel(AJ) and its settlements, 32 in Anathoth,(AK) Nob(AL) and Ananiah, 33 in Hazor,(AM) Ramah(AN) and Gittaim,(AO) 34 in Hadid, Zeboim(AP) and Neballat, 35 in Lod and Ono,(AQ) and in Ge Harashim.
36 Some of the divisions of the Levites of Judah settled in Benjamin.
